Radiographer
University of Maryland Medical System
Job Requirements
Overview
Under general supervision, performs routine and specialized diagnostic radiologic procedures.
Key Responsibilities
- Key Responsibility 1: Executes basic clinical competence in general radiology including fluoroscopy, in all locations across all patient types.Selects accurate technical factors on an individual patient basis and demonstrates knowledge and skills necessary to provide care appropriate to the age of the patient.
- Actively participates in the Clinical Ladder Program, if implemented, at the individual System hospital/location, meeting and maintaining all Program standards and requirements.
- Key Responsibility 2 : Applies knowledge of radiology principles and practices, including anatomy and physiology, radiation protection and physics, radiographic positioning, and patient care skills. Adheres to Joint Commission, State, Federal, and departmental regulatory compliance standards.
- Key Responsibility 3 : Documents accurate patient care activity in various electronic health records systems.
- Key Responsibility 4 : Ensures a safe and appropriate work environment. Maintains supplies and inventory in the area. Informs appropriate colleagues when supplies need to be ordered from outside vendors. Documents and reports related to equipment/environmental problems in accordance with policy.
- Key Responsibility 5 : Actively participates in departmental and organizational performance improvement initiatives and efforts to improve workflows, patient experience, and quality. Actively participates in student and employee training and educational activities.
Education
- Associate Degree, or Certificate, in radiologic technology from a program accredited by an agency recognized by the US Department of Education (USDE) or Council for Higher Education Accreditation (CHEA).
Experience
- 2+ years
Licensures/Certifications
- Registered with American Registry Radiologic Technology (ARRT)
- Licensed Radiographer - State of MD
- Basic Cardiac Life Support Certification
